JUDAEA, Herodians. Agrippa II, with Vespasian. Circa 50-100 CE. Æ 10 or 8 Units (27mm, 18.79 g, 12h). Caesarea Panias (as Neronias) mint. Dated RY 26 of Agrippa II’s first era (74/5 CE). Laureate head of Vespasian right / Tyche-Demeter standing left, holding grain ears and cornucopia; KϚ BA (date) to right. Meshorer 158; Hendin 6312; RPC II 2274; Sofaer 224. Orange and brown earthen surfaces, struck on a compact flan, areas of flat strike. Near VF. |
